Default Stock deck

Just curious, are there any preamp outputs on the stock stero? Or do I need to go ahead and buy a new deck?

Nope, none on the stock deck.
You can get a little adapter that you splice into a few wires on the harness that gives you a pre-amop output.
They're sold at Circuit City & Best Buy for lie $20.

I used two when I did my system. I didn't want to get rid of the head unit (steering wheel controls <img border="0" title="" alt="[Big Grin]" src="gr_grin.gif" /> ) but was removing the <img border="0" alt="[shoot]" title="" src="graemlins/gr_guns.gif" /> monsoon amp and putting in aftermarket amps. I cut the wires behind the head unit and put the converters in. Then I was able to run shielded stereo cables back (got rid of some of the interference).
